正文
ls [ -a -l -h] [路劲]
表示列出当前目录的内容
-a可以显示隐藏的文件 -l竖向排列,信息更全 -h显示文件大小(可以结合使用)
路劲表示列出目标目录的文件
pwd展示目录
cd [路径]
跳到目标目录,如果没写目标目录,默认home目录
. 表示当前目录,如 cd ./home
.. 表示上一级目录 ,如 cd ..或cd../../..
~ 表示用户的home目录
mkdir [-p] [路径]
创建新目录(文件夹) -p表示自动创建不存在的父目录,适合成串创建
touch [路径] 创建文件 可以创键到指定位置
cat [路径] 查看文件
more [路径] 可以翻页查看,空格翻页,q键退出
cp [-r] 参数1 参数2
表示复制文件,参数1是被复制, -r表示复制文件夹
mv 参数1 参数2
表示文件移动,参数1是被移动,参数2是移动到地方,如果不存在就起到改名的作用
rm [-r -f] 参数1 参数2 参数3……
表示删除文件,参数可以很多, -r表示删文件夹, -f表示强制删除
which 要查找的命令 查找命令的程序文件
find 起始路径 [-name -size] [“被查找文件名” +文件大小]
找文件,起始路径就是从哪找, -name按名字找 -size按大小找 ,“被查找文件名” 支持通配符
通配符:*test,后缀test的文件
test*,前置test的文件
*test*,含有test的文件
grep [-n] 关键字 文件路径
从文件中过滤带关键字的文件行 -n显示行号
wc [-c -m -l -w] 文件路径
统计 -c字节数 -m字符数 -l行数 -w单词数
管道符|:是将左边的命令结果,作为右边命令的输入
echo “输出内容” 在命令行内输出指定内容,相当于printf
` 被其包围的内容,会作为命令执行,而非普通字符,如 echo `pwd`就会执行pwd命令
内容 > 路劲 表示覆盖写入
内容 >> 路劲 表示追加写入
tail [ -f -num] [路径] 查看文件的尾部内容, -f 可以跟踪